Timezone in Hausen
Hausen is located in the Europe/Berlin timezone, which operates on Central European Time (CET) with a UTC offset of +1 hour. During daylight saving time, known as Central European Summer Time (CEST), the offset changes to UTC +2 hours. Daylight saving time begins on the last Sunday of March, when clocks are set forward by one hour, and ends on the last Sunday of October, when they revert to standard time.
